Nellie’s Patch is named after our pet cat, who wanders through her “patch”.
Our quintessential English garden is where we grow our herbs and flowers.
Rose petals, lavender, peppermint, calendula, rosemary and nettles are all used, and incorporated into the hand crafted, palm oil free soap. No artificial fertilizers or sprays are used to grow them. Our equines provide all the fertilizers we need!
Our handmade, natural soaps, which are palm oil free, have no nasties, no artificial colours, no parabens, and no sodium lauryl sulphate. Our plain soap (Totally Plain Soap) has no colour either.
Nellie's Patch soaps are as natural as possible and rich in shea butter, renowned for its moisturising properties, along with essential oils, herbs or flowers. Our kitchen is full of flowers we are drying, and the smell of fresh rose petals is divine. Many herbs have their own specific, helpful properties.
They are made using the traditional cold process and are left to mature, then packed by hand. You can be sure that this is a true artisan soap, made at home from start to finish. We do not buy in soaps and put our own label on them. Unlike others our palm oil free soap has good lathering properties.
Our soaps are all vegetarian and vegan, and are not tested on animals.

We do not use any palm oil. We are concerned about the detrimental impact on the environment that a large percentage of palm oil production creates. The effects on wildlife, concern us. Orang-utan survival is at stake. Remember the “Orang-utan Diaries” and "Dying for a Biscuit" on the BBC? Then you will know why we do not use it!
We support International Animal Rescue, and donate 10p from every 100g bar, and £1.00 from every gift box sold. This will go to providing an Orang-utan sanctuary.
